A vibrant, quick-cooking salmon bowl featuring broiled miso-grapefruit glazed salmon over buttery scallion short grain rice, topped with crunchy, cooling vegetables. The marinade is a punchy mix of white miso, honey, ginger, and grapefruit, giving the salmon a sticky, caramelized crust. Finished with fresh avocado, cucumber, and radish for contrast.

A traditional Japanese home‑cooked dish of mackerel gently simmered in a sweet‑savory miso‑ginger broth. The technique of blanching the fish removes the strong fishy odor, while a quick skin‑fry gives a pleasant crispness before the long, gentle simmer that infuses the flesh with umami. Served with a sprinkle of green onion, this healthy omega‑3 rich meal is perfect for a comforting dinner.
